About Joann Fletcher

Birth
1966

Joann Fletcher is an Egyptologist and an honorary visiting professor in the department of archaeology at the University of York. She has published a number of books and academic articles, including several on Cleopatra, and made numerous television and radio appearances. In 2003, she controversially claimed to have identified the mummy of Queen Nefertiti.

Joann Fletcher is a prominent British Egyptologist born in Barnsley.
Her most renowned work is The Search for Nefertiti, a benchmark in the study of Egyptian history.
She has dedicated her professional career to archaeology and the specialized study of ancient necropolises.
With a prolific career, she is the author of 26 works focusing on the history and rulers of ancient Egypt.
Her work combines academic research with biography to bring the world of the pharaohs closer to readers.
